Understanding Aftercare for Semi-Permanent Makeup
Semi-permanent makeup procedures, such as microblading and scar camouflage, require meticulous aftercare to ensure optimal healing and pigment retention. One common question among clients is whether it's appropriate to apply scar gel to the treated area. This article addresses this concern and provides comprehensive aftercare guidelines.
Is It Safe to Apply Scar Gel on My Tattoo?
Applying scar gel to a freshly treated semi-permanent makeup area is generally not recommended during the initial healing phase. Scar gels are typically designed for mature scars and may contain ingredients that could interfere with the healing process of fresh tattoos. During the first few days post-procedure, it's crucial to follow the aftercare instructions provided by your technician, which usually involve gentle cleansing and the application of a recommended ointment.

How Should I Care for My Semi-Permanent Makeup?
Proper aftercare is vital for the longevity and appearance of your semi-permanent makeup. Here are some general guidelines:
Keep the Area Clean: Gently cleanse the treated area with a mild, fragrance-free soap and lukewarm water. Pat dry with a clean towel—do not rub.
Avoid Touching: Resist the urge to touch or scratch the treated area to prevent introducing bacteria, which may lead to infection.
No Makeup or Products: For the first 48 hours, avoid applying any makeup, lotions, or other skincare products to the treated area. Your skin needs time to heal without interference from chemicals.
Sun Protection: Strict sun avoidance is crucial, as sun exposure can cause the pigment to fade or change color. Avoid direct sunlight on the treated area for at least four weeks post-procedure. After the initial healing period, always ap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en with at least SPF 30 when going outdoors.
Avoid Water Exposure: Do not submerge the treated area in water for at least 7 days. This includes swimming, hot tubs, and saunas.
No Picking or Scratching: Allow any scabs or flakes to fall off naturally. Picking or scratching can lead to scarring and affect the final appearance of your semi-permanent makeup.
When Can I Resume Using Scar Gel?
Once the treated area has fully healed, which can take several weeks, you may consider using scar gel to improve the appearance of any residual scarring. Silicone gel sheeting, for example, has been shown to be effective in reducing and preventing hypertrophic and keloid scars. However, it's essential to consult with your technician or a dermatologist before introducing any new products to ensure they are appropriate for your skin and won't interfere with the pigment.
What Are the Risks of Using Scar Gel Too Early?
Using scar gel on a freshly treated area can pose several risks:
Interference with Healing: Ingredients in scar gels may disrupt the natural healing process, leading to complications such as infection or improper pigment retention.
Infection Risk: Applying products not specifically designed for post-procedure care can introduce bacteria, increasing the risk of infection.
Pigment Fading: Some ingredients in scar gels may cause the pigment to fade prematurely, affecting the final appearance of your semi-permanent makeup.

What size of microblading pen should I choose?
Currently, the more popular thicknesses are 0.16mm and 0.18mm; the popular sizes are 16U, 18U, and 18P. How to choose a microblading brow tools that suits you can refer to the advice on choosing a best microblading blade to use, which depends largely on several factors, including the type of eyebrow tattoo, the degree of detail required, and personal tattooing skills. Here are some basic guidelines:
Type of eyebrow tattoo: Detail and line tattoo: Finer lines and details can usually be achieved with finer needles (such as 0.16mm or 0.18mm).
Filling and shading: Slightly thicker needles (such as 0.20mm or 0.25mm) may be required to achieve better color coverage and shading effects on the skin.
Personal tattooing technique: Novice tattoo artists may tend to use thicker needles to minimize the operation time on the skin, while experienced tattoo artists have the flexibility to choose needles of different thicknesses to achieve more diverse effects.
Skin type: The texture and thickness of different skin will also affect the choice of needles. Thicker skin may require slightly thicker needles to ensure color and lines penetrate effectively.
Hair Condition: The thickness of your client’s natural hair is also an important factor in choosing needle thickness. Thicker hair requires slightly thicker needles to ensure lines are consistent with the natural hair.
